Y Primavera v T Bakos & Anor [2019] NSWSC 825
Ms Bakos breached fiduciary duties as director by overpaying herself salary and making unauthorised transfers from BIPC to PCS, not in good faith or for proper corporate purpose; quantification of losses based on amounts paid versus entitlements, with deductions for proven repayments and business expenses.

Orders
- ['Plaintiff entitled to recover $37,251.30 for overpaid salary.' 'Plaintiff entitled to recover $32,314.88 for unauthorised transfers to PCS, with interest to be calculated under s 100 Civil Procedure Act 2005 (NSW).' 'Parties to bring in agreed orders including costs within 14 days or submit competing short minutes...
